Micro air Thermostat
Considering this upgrade. Are you able to monitor temp in unit when you are gone and pet is in RV? Can you set alerts for temperature variations?

We have Two of the micro air thermostats. I was wary on the price and did one, then loved it so much we got the second one.
You can get the alerts on temps, and adjust it from anywhere you have cell phone signal (provided the thermostat has a wifi connection)
One feature i like is that you can turn your thermostat off and on from your phone. so if you get the occasional freeze lockout while you are away from the camper, you get the temp alert, by that time the ice has melted and you can take out your phone, turn off your thermostat back at the camper, and then turn it back on.

You can set up alerts in the app on your smart phone.
If you haven't connected via bluetooth, then I don't think you can have it connected to WIFI either. The settings for WIFI are configured through the app and pushed to the device via bluetooth. Without either connection, you won't be able to get any alerts or control it without using the touch screen.
Within the app, choose the gear icon and then Add Device. You'll need to be pretty close the thermostat (just a few feet away) in order to connect to it.
